Patti hello, 1. navigate to the starting possition of the audio file that you want to edit. this can be done one of several ways. you can use F4 or space bar to play right from the beginning. but that would take much time. try left and right arrows. that should take you to the closest position of the file. you can use L to fast forward and J to revine. 2. when you get the exact starting position, hit F7 to pauce and press left bracket to insert the start marker. 3. press F7 again to resume playback and press F7 again to pauce when you reach the exact ending position and press right bracket to insert finish marker. this will enclose the audio that you want to edit. 4. now press delete key. this should delete you unwanted audio portion. hope this helps, ashoka weerawardhana. DERICK -Original Message- From: jaws-users-list-boun...@jaws-users.com [mailto:jaws-users-list-boun...@jaws-users.com] On Behalf Of Ann Byrne Sent: 14 October 2010 03:06 PM To: jaws-users-list@jaws-users.com Subject: Re: [JAWS-Users] Centering text and JAWS Just as a blank line in a document is not a line filled with blanks, centered text is not blanks plus text plus blanks. A line space indicator is a single character, and a centering indicator is likewise a single character. Thus Column 1 tells you only that you are on the first column of text, not your position in the actual line. Stinks, doesn't it?
